What is Creon Assistance Form

The Application for Creon Patient Assistance is a patient assistance application used by eligible patients to request financial aid for Creon (pancrelipase) Delayed Release Capsules.

Patients without healthcare coverage for Creon may apply. Confirm eligibility by reviewing income requirements and other specified criteria.
Applicants must provide proof of income and any other pertinent financial documents to support their request for assistance.
The completed application can be submitted either by fax or by mailing it directly to the AbbVie Patient Assistance Foundation for review.
Processing times can vary. Typically, applicants should expect a response within a few weeks after submission, but delays may occur based on volume.
Ensure all fields are filled accurately, signatures are provided, and that required supporting documents are included to prevent delays in processing.
Yes, physicians must complete and sign the physician information section, and they can assist patients in gathering necessary documentation.
No, notarization is not required for the Application for Creon Patient Assistance, making it easier to process without additional steps.
